Output 6d019694188881d53e3060aff8eadd0c6896a1c4088ad2f6fa2a515e63bf8f39:2

value
31956222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0095c58bff0d118d6a37c4652800d7c50ba72fdd OP_EQUAL
address
M7xFekLnC1LQrfz61NjxN9PRSLQUjQ3z51
transaction
6d019694188881d53e3060aff8eadd0c6896a1c4088ad2f6fa2a515e63bf8f39
spent
true